Tree Trivia Quiz Questions
What is a tree?
A: A tree is a perennial plant with an elongated
stem, or trunk, supporting branches and leaves
in most species.
Trees tend to be long-lived, some reaching how
old?
A: Several thousand year.
How tall is the tallest known tree?
A: 379 feet tall.
The tree is named Hyperion, and is what kind of
tree?
A: A coast redwood.

Trees have been in existence for how long?
A: 370 million years.
It is estimated that there are how many mature
trees on the planet?
A: Just over 3 trillion.
A tree typically has many secondary branches
supported clear of the ground by the what?
A: Trunk.
This trunk typically contains woody tissue for
strength, and vascular tissue for what?
A: To carry materials from one part of the tree
to another.
Most trees are surrounded by a layer of what?
A: Bark.
What is the purpose of the bark?
A: It serves as a protective barrier.
What do the leaves of a tree do?
A: They capture light and convert it into sugars
by photosynthesis.
What do trees remove from the atmosphere?
A: Carbon dioxide.
What element do trees store large quantities in
their tissues?
A: Carbon.
Trees and forests provide a habitat for what?
A: Many species of animals and plants.
In parts of the world, forests are shrinking as
trees are cleared to increase what?
A: The amount of land available for agriculture.
How many species of trees are there estimated to
exist?
A: 100,000 species.
What are the three main parts of a tree?
A: Roots, stem, and leaves.
What is an evergreen?
A: A tree having foliage that remains green and
on the tree throughout the year.
What do deciduous trees do every year?
A: Shed their leaves at the end of the growing
season.
What is the main purpose of the trunk?
A: To raise the leaves above the ground,
enabling the tree to reach sunlight.
Seeds are the primary way that trees do what?
A: Reproduce.
